Linux builds as global server sales jump

16
Global server shipments jumped in the last three months of 2003, with Linux growth continuing to heat up.

According to analyst IDC’s Worldwide Quarterly Server Tracker, worldwide server unit shipments grew by 22 per cent compared with the same period
during the previous year.

Favourable exchange rates were one factor leading to the very strong quarterly results, but the analyst stressed that the market grew three per cent
without this help.

Linux servers were identified as one of the hottest growth sectors, generating $960m in quarterly revenues and showing 63.1 per cent growth
year-over-year.
